Grandma's Baked Beans Recipe

Ingredients:  
110-oz can baked beans
1/2 lb dark brown sugar
1/2 tsp mustard
1/2 c diced onion
1 lb bacon
1 1/2 lb smoked sausage
1/2 tsp liquid smoke
8 oz ketchup

Directions:
Cut bacon into 1-inch pieces and fry until fat is rendered. Add all ingredients together in large dutch oven. Cover. Bake at 350º for 2 1/2 hours stirring once an hour. Reduce heat to 250º and bake an additional 2 1/2 hours stirring once an hour. Remove cover for last 30 - 60 minutes.
